When you start planning a fireplace installation, the final bill depends on a few major factors. Choosing between a simple electric unit, a gas insert, or a full wood-burning masonry build creates the biggest difference in cost. You also have to consider the existing setup of your home; running new gas lines or venting through a roof will naturally add labor hours compared to a straightforward swap. Finishing materials like custom stonework or mantel pieces also shift the total.
Direct fireplaces, often called direct-vent units, pull air from outside for combustion and vent exhaust back outdoors. This design is highly efficient and keeps your indoor air quality stable. You should choose this type if you want a sealed unit that minimizes heat loss. Installation involves cutting through an exterior wall or running a vent pipe. Project costs are determined by the length of the venting run and structural work; exact pricing confirmed free on the call.
